(redirected fromSpecific gas constant) Thesaurus Medical Encyclopedia gas constant n.SymbolR A constant, equal to 8.314 joules per kelvin, 0.08206 liter atmospheres per mole kelvin, or 1.985 calories per degree Celsius, that is the constant of proportionality in the ideal gas law. ...

If you need to calculate the density of dry air, you canapply the ideal gas law. This law expresses density as a function of temperature and pressure. Like all gas laws, it is an approximation where real gases are concerned but is very good at low (ordinary) pressures and temperatures. ...
